An established, enterprise-scale organisation is expanding its PMO capability and is looking for an experienced Operations PMO Programme Manager to help shape and deliver complex, outcome-focused change.

This is a high-profile role working with senior stakeholders to design, mobilise and run programmes that bring together multiple projects, workstreams and teams.

The Role

You'll take ownership of end-to-end programme delivery, turning strategy into actionable, well-governed programmes and ensuring day-to-day progress through strong leadership, governance and stakeholder engagement.

Key responsibilities include:

  1. Shaping and mobilising outcome-focused programmes from disparate initiatives
  2. Full life cycle programme management (risks, issues, dependencies, budgets, reporting)
  3. Defining and operating effective programme governance aligned to portfolio standards
  4. Coordinating underlying projects and workstreams to ensure coherence and momentum
  5. Acting as the voice of the business into the programme
  6. Managing senior stakeholders, sponsors and governance forums
  7. Enabling sponsors to focus on direction-setting while you drive delivery
  8. Working closely with architecture, IT, risk and supplier teams
  9. Supporting and growing programme capability, including onboarding additional resources

What We're Looking For

  1. Proven experience leading large-scale or complex programmes
  2. Strong PMO/programme governance background within a professional services or enterprise environment
  3. Excellent senior stakeholder engagement and influencing skills
  4. Solid experience across Waterfall and Agile delivery approaches
  5. Expert programme planning skills (dependencies, capacity, sequencing)
  6. Pragmatic, detail-oriented, but always focused on outcomes
  7. Proactive, confident self-starter who gets things done

Why Apply?

  1. High-impact programmes with strong executive visibility
  2. A chance to influence how change is delivered and governed
  3. Collaborative, mature PMO environment with room to shape and improve standards
  4. Hyrbid working model with 3 days in central London office
